Volunteers are sought to spend time with hospice patients in the Wrentham area.
Activities a volunteer might engage in include:
- Companionship and socialization include activities such as taking walks, offering a helping hand, and assisting with writing letters or cards to friends. Reminiscing, gathering information about the patient's history, and documenting their life story are also valuable. Volunteers can spend time watching movies, playing cards, listening to music, helping to water plants, and simply being a friend in the patient's final days.
We request just 1-2 hours per week to spend time with the patient. Join our dedicated volunteer team that has significantly impacted the lives of hospice patients and their families.

Hospice Philosophy
Hospice provides palliative support and care for persons in the last phases of incurable disease so that they may live as fully and as comfortable as possible. Hospice recognizes dying as part of the normal process of living and focuses on maintaining the quality of remaining life. Hospice affirms life and neither hastens nor postpones death. Hospice exists in the hope and belief that through appropriate care, and the promotion of a caring community sensitive to their needs, patients and their families may be free to attain a degree of mental, social, physical, and spiritual preparation for death that is satisfactory to them.
